Hi Simon, When I try your code, I see warnings in the log. Are these unavoidable when using \shapeII in this way? openLilyLib. DEPRECATION: Using 'lilypond-less-than?' from oll-core is deprecated. openLilyLib explicitly does not suppport LilyPond 2.18 anymore, so users are expected to use the development version 2.19 or a later stable release. Since LilyPond 2.19.57 the version predicate 'ly:version?' is included in LilyPond, and all uses of 'lilypond-less-than?' should properly be replaced with that.
